In the remote Andean highlands of Peru, a tight-knit indigenous peasant community has endured generations of brutal exploitation by local landowners. When a shocking act of violence exposes the complete failure of the official justice system to protect them, the villagers’ simmering anger pushes them toward a crossroads.
